GET ANSWERS

  • Not at all. The steel longsword tournaments are Friday, entireal, and an add-on purchase. All event registrations include spectator access to the tournaments, so you can come cheer everyone on even if you’re not competing.. Saturday and Sunday are for workshops, open sparring, and fun games. Most attendees don't compete.

  • All skill levels are welcome. Workshops can span from beginner to advanced, and if you don’t feel comfortable participating, you’re welcome to watch. We also have lectures, free sparring, and plenty of time to hang out and get to know your community.

  • Tournament participants are required to bring their own gear meeting the tournament standards. For everyone else, we recommend bringing at least mask, gorget, and gloves suitable for foam sparring. Lonin League has some loaner protective gear available for foam sparring, including plenty of swords. For steel sparring, you’ll need to bring your own full kit. We’ve got room to store gear at our space.

  • This year, we’re running more mini events as part of Swordsquatch. Previously we’ve run Medieval Bar Fight Simulator and the Skirmish; keep an eye out this year for announcements about what will be coming. Our goal is for these to be fun, unserious games with light competition. No need to sign up in advance, and we’ll teach you the rules when we’re starting.

  • Refunds are available before June 1 or within two weeks of registration, whichever is later. We aren’t able to refund outside that window, but we may be able to transfer your registration to another person if you find a friend to take your place.
